The decision to free the World Wide Web protocols in 1993 was a quiet moment with seismic implications. It wasn’t just about sharing code; it was about removing barriers to innovation and access.
On April 30, 1993, CERN announced that the World Wide Web protocols would be free. This move opened the door for anyone to build on the web without paying licensing fees or dealing with restrictive patents. At a time when the internet was still largely confined to academic and government use, this decision helped shift the web toward a global, public platform.
Why did this matter? Before CERN’s announcement, proprietary control over web protocols could have stifled the rapid expansion of websites, browsers, and online services. By making the protocols free, CERN effectively democratized the web’s infrastructure. This allowed developers worldwide to experiment, improve, and scale the web without legal or financial hurdles.
The change was profound. It accelerated the web’s growth into the commercial and social powerhouse it is today. The free protocols laid the groundwork for open standards, which remain critical to the web’s interoperability and innovation. Without this open approach, the web might have become fragmented or dominated by a few gatekeepers.
Today, the decision to free the World Wide Web protocols still matters because it embodies the principle of open access that underpins much of the internet’s success. It set a precedent for how digital infrastructure can be managed to encourage collaboration and competition rather than control and exclusion. This ethos continues to influence debates around net neutrality, open source, and digital rights.
The choice CERN made in 1993 was less about technology and more about trust in a shared digital future.
